For how long does it take to get a Portuguese motorist's license?
The timeline can vary based on several aspects, such as the accessibility of consultation slots for tests and processing times at the IMT. Typically, it might take numerous weeks to a couple of months from the start of the application to getting the license.
2. Can I drive in Portugal with a foreign license?
Yes, EU/EEA citizens can drive in Portugal with their valid licenses. Non-EU people should examine if their country has an agreement with Portugal relating to license acknowledgment.
3. What happens if I fail my driving test?
If a candidate fails the driving test, they can retake it after a waiting duration. The waiting period may vary, however it usually varies from 15 days to a month.

5. Is there a validity period for the Portuguese motorist's license?
Yes, a Portuguese driver's license is usually legitimate for 10 years for people under 50 years of age. From 50 onwards, the credibility is minimized to 5 years.
